Numeric Keypad Section
M/E 1 to M/E 3 and P/P DSK: These
select the sub-registers corresponding
to the respective banks.
USER: This button selects the set of sub-
registers corresponding to the frame
memory, the auxiliary buses, and the
video processing function settings.
For snapshot registers, however, you
can select the USER button to control
any subset of these sub-registers,
using the REGISTER menu.
DME 1 to DME 6 and DME GLBL
(global): These buttons select the
DME units connected to the switcher
system.
4 Display
This shows entered numerical values, and
also the current function (for example
LEARN) or parameter name.
5 Numeric keypad
As well as numerical buttons, this also
includes buttons for applying attributes to
snapshots.
0 to 9: Input the corresponding digit.
" . ": Input a decimal point.
+/– /EFF DIS (effect dissolve): This
button inverts the sign of the value
being entered.
When the SNAPSHOT button 2 is
lit, this button has the effect of adding
the "EFFECT DISSOLVE" attribute
to the snapshot.

CLR/AUTO TRANS (clear/auto
transition): This clears an entered
value, and returns to the state before
starting input.
When the SNAPSHOT button 2 is
lit, this button has the effect of adding
the "AUTO TRANSITION" attribute
to the snapshot.
TRIM/XPT DSBL (cross-point disable):
Press this button instead of the
ENTER button if you wish to trim the
current setting, that is add the value
entered from the numeric keypad to its
current value.
When the SNAPSHOT button 2 is
lit, this button has the effect of adding
the "XPT DISABLE" attribute to the
snapshot.
ENTER: This confirms the value entered.
6 Function selection buttons
Use these buttons for setting the transition
duration, or for saving or recalling data in
registers.
TRANS (transition) RATE: Sets the
transition duration, thus determining
the rate at which it is carried out.
LAST X: Undoes a register recall
operation.
STORE/LEARN button: Saves a key
frame effect or snapshot in a register.
RCALL (recall) button: Recalls the
contents of a register.
